Transaction ce31f2dd09dc2831570ca1252eddb75fa4be46c2c1966c71898774b1500da62e
2 Input
2 Outputs
- ce31f2dd09dc2831570ca1252eddb75fa4be46c2c1966c71898774b1500da62e:0
- ce31f2dd09dc2831570ca1252eddb75fa4be46c2c1966c71898774b1500da62e:1
value 59158
address 1DncmEsjguBx7svDucpLNgUKQP1sUYp6Bf
value 87804
address 3CyR7SAiWYmry7Vhb46G6kUBiMFBnEuXCk